- a roping harness 1 such as that shown schematically in the figure 1 has a belt 2 with a waistline 2b associated with a setting device 2a.
- the harness 1 also has a pair of leg loops 3, each leg 3 being connected to the dorsal part of the belt 2 advantageously by two elastic straps 4, and to the ventral part by a bridge 5 via a central ring 6.
- the adjusting device 2a is fixed in first and second positions A and B on a support strip 7 of the waist 2b.
- the adjusting device 2a is configured to adjust the circumference of the waist circumference so as to allow an adjustment of the size of the belt 2 to the diverence of the user.
- the adjustment device 2a may include a strap that provides the mechanical strength in case of a fall.
- the support strip 7 has no tensile strength. She is unable to support the weight of the user.
- the support strip 7 may be made of a flexible material 7 such as polypropylene. According to one embodiment, the support strip 7 can be perforated to improve its flexibility and compactness and breathability, and to reduce the weight of the harness 1. It can for example be made in the form of a grid.
- the support strip 7 has a thickness less than or equal to 1.5 mm and even more preferably less than or equal to 1 mm. It can be narrowed at the longitudinal and widened ends at the iliac crests (cf. figure 2a ) to be more comfortable.
- the mechanical strength of the belt is not only conferred by the adjusting device 2a, but also by resistance son 8 fixed on the adjusting device 2a in third and fourth positions C and D.
- the first and third positions A and C on the one hand, and the second and fourth positions B and D on the other hand are melted.
- resistance son 8 rather than straps.
- the resistance wires 8 are advantageously sewn juxtaposed on the adjustment device 2a. In this way, the seam has a small thickness in comparison with a seam where the threads are stacked. The area occupied by the seam on the adjustment device 2a is also lower when resistance wires 8 are used in place of straps.
- the resistance wires 8 provide the mechanical strength in the dorsal part of the waist 2b.
- the resistance son 8 may for example be made of polyethylene having at least 100,000 monomers per molecule, and having a molar mass of about 3 ⁇ 10 6 g / mol. This type of material is known to have a very high tenacity and resistance to abrasion and to ensure the safety of the user in case of a fall, that is to say when the resistance son 8 are put suddenly in traction.
- the support strip 7 placed between the resistance son 8 and the user prevents the latter from being injured. Indeed, the user could be cut or burned by the abrupt pulling of the resistance wires 8. Thanks to the support strip, the pressure of the wires is distributed over the entire surface of the support strip 7, which greatly limits the feeling of discomfort.
- the resistance wires 8 may be placed between the user and the support strip 7, but this embodiment is less comfortable.
- the belt 2 advantageously comprises at least three resistance wires 8.
- the number of resistance wires is higher, the forces exerted on the user in the case of dynamic use are lower. It may therefore be wise to make a belt 2 which has four or five resistance son 8 or even seven or more.
- the fact of making a roping harness 1 with at least five threads rather than three increases the volume of the harness 1 very little, and makes it possible to better distribute the forces exerted on the resistance threads 8 in the event of a fall. Resistance to higher intensity forces is also improved. This can for example be useful for belaying diverent people.
- the harness Since the harness is thinned compared to harnesses of the prior art, in order to reduce the weight and bulk, the resistance son are poorly protected. Consequently, the use of several threads also makes it possible to guarantee the reliability of the harness in the event of a manufacturing defect in one of the threads, or in the event of embrittlement of one of the threads during an impact.
- At least one of the resistance wires 8 is longer than the shortest distance separating the third and fourth positions, that is to say the points where the resistance wires 8 are sewn on the adjustment device 2a.
- the axis passing through the third and fourth positions is considered hereinafter as the longitudinal axis of the belt 2.
- the sons of Resistance 8 may be secured apart from each other on the support strip 7 in a direction orthogonal to the longitudinal axis. The force is distributed over a larger surface of the support strip 7, which limits discomfort in the event of a fall or more generally when the belt is put under tension.
- the support strip 7 is slightly deformed to match the shape of the user's pelvis, which comes to put the resistance son 8 in tension.
- the resistance wires 8 are held on the support strip 7 spaced in the orthogonal direction even when they are energized. While keeping a constant spacing in the orthogonal direction, the resistance wires 8 can slide longitudinally if they are tensioned.
- holding wires 9, such as those shown in FIG. figure 2b are stitched in the support strip 7 so that each stitch is made near a resistance son 8 to limit their displacement in the orthogonal direction.
- a single holding wire 9 can be used to secure several resistance wires 8 simultaneously to the support strip 7.
- a holding wire 9a can be sewn zig-zag so as to maintain several son of resistance 8 at the same time. It is also possible to maintain the resistance wires 8 independently of each other by stitching a zig-zag holding wire 9b on either side of each resistance wire 8.
- the resistance wires 8 can also be sewn on the support strip 7 means of holding son 9c. The stitching points are then made directly on the resistance wires 8, so that the latter is fixed with respect to the support strip 7.
- the resistance son 8 can also be held spaced apart on the support strip 7 by means of holding son 9d stitched in a direction secant to the longitudinal axis, and preferably in the orthogonal direction. These bites can be performed alone or in addition to bites made zig-zag.
- At least one reinforcing grid may be arranged between the support strip 7 and the resistance wires 8.
- This reinforcement grid is intended to improve the rigidity of the support strip 7 while maintaining a very light harness.
- the reinforcing grid being more rigid, it is advantageously located on the iliac crests to facilitate the folding of the harness.
- the pair of leg loops 3 may also be made using two independent flexible support strips 10 connected to each other by at least three resistance wires 11 (cf. figure 3 ), the resistance son 11 forming the bridge 5.
- the pair of thigh turns 3 may contain four or five son of resistance 11, or more, for example to improve the strength of the harness 1 if The user has a large body size.
- Each thigh loop 3a and 3b is formed on the one hand by a seam of the ends 11a of the resistance son 11 on a portion 11b of the son 11 located at the edge of the bridge 5, at the junction between the bridge 5 and the support strips 10, and secondly by sewing the ends of each support strip 10 one on the other.
- the mechanical strength of the leg loops 3a and 3b is provided by the resistance wires 11.
- the resistance wires 11 advantageously have different lengths so as to be kept spaced apart from each other with respect to a direction orthogonal to the longitudinal axis of the strips. support 10, the resistance wire 11 having a minimum length corresponding to that positioned on the longitudinal axis of the support strips 10.
- the resistance wires 11 can be secured to the support strips 10 in the same way as on the belt 2 while being able to slide along the longitudinal axis of the leg loops. Holding wires may be used to limit the movement of the resistance wires 11 in a direction orthogonal to the longitudinal axis of the leg loops. Seams intersecting the longitudinal axis of the leg loops or zig-zag seams can for example be made.
- the discomfort of the user is then advantageously limited during a tensioning of the resistance son 11, for example when the latter sits in the harness 1.
- the mechanical properties of the support strips 10 and the resistance wires 11 are preferably identical to those of the support strip 7 and the resistance wires 8.
- the materials chosen to fabricate the belt 2 and the pair of thighs 3 are preferably also identical.
- adjustable leg loops each comprising an adjusting device similar to that described in relation to the belt 2 of the harness 1 .
- leash harness 1 This results in a lightweight, compact, solid and comfortable leash harness 1, which can be used both for use in mountaineering or ski touring where lightness and compactness are essential, and in the framework for use in climbing, where comfort is the most important criterion.

L'invention concerne enfin un harnais d'encordement comportant une ceinture (2) et/ou une paire de tours de cuisse doté des caractéristiques précitées.A roping harness belt (2) having a flexible support band (7) for supporting the back portion of the user, a belt circumference adjuster (2a) (2) having first and second ends secured to the support strip (7) at first and second positions (A, B), and at least three resistance wires (8) each sewn on the adjusting device (2a) into thirds and fourth specific positions (C, D). At least one of the resistance wires (8) has a length greater than the distance between its third and fourth positions (C, D) along the support strip (7). The belt (2) also comprises a means for securing the resistance wires (8) configured so as to fasten the resistance wires (8) to the support strip (7) spaced apart from one another in one direction. orthogonal to a longitudinal axis of the support strip (7). The invention also relates to a pair of leg loops having similar characteristics. Finally, the invention relates to a roping harness comprising a belt (2) and / or a pair of thighs with the aforementioned characteristics.
